The Race: Gentleman De Mee

Cobden's ride, Gentleman De Mee, is an interesting prospect. The chaser has shown signs of life recently, including a strong fourth-place finish in the Topham Chase. However, his previous visit to Killarney didn't go as planned, finishing well beaten. It's a challenge, but Cobden believes he has a good chance, especially with a few similarly rated contenders in the mix.

The Competition

Cobden will face competition from three contenders from Gordon Elliott's stable, with Sa Fureur being the standout. The race is shaping up to be a battle of strategies and skills, with potential surprises along the way.
